111-SC-201040 Signal Corps OLD GLORY FLIES OVER CORREGIDOR AGAIN - The American flag flies over Corregidor for the first time in 2 1/2 years as it is attached to the tallest remaining pole on the Rock by Pfc. Clyde I. Bates of Evansville, Mis. and T/5 Frank Guy Arrigo of East Chicago, Ill.
111-SC-203068  Signal Corps Big Navy binoculars which my platoon used daily resting them on a block of wood. Lots of parachutes for padding. They watched the line of fires in Manila to determine our progress (last week on Corregidor.) We had strict orders not to damage or put away chutes. MacArthur's party carried all they could hold while we guarded them.
